How to Make Taco Spaghetti

Step 1: Prep the Spaghetti

Begin by cooking your spaghetti just until it’s al dente—it should still have a gentle bite. This will keep it from turning mushy once it gets tossed with your luscious taco sauce. Be sure to drain the noodles well and set them aside, so they’re ready for the star treatment.

Step 2: Sauté the Onion and Garlic

Next, heat up your olive oil or butter in a spacious skillet over medium heat. Toss in your diced onion and let it sizzle for about 3–4 minutes until it goes translucent and fragrant. Add the minced garlic, and let everything mingle for another minute. This short step makes the kitchen smell amazing and kicks off all the best flavors in Taco Spaghetti.

Step 3: Brown the Ground Beef

Add your ground beef (or turkey or plant-based alternative), breaking it up as it cooks. Sauté for 5–7 minutes until it’s no longer pink, then drain away any excess fat. This gives your sauce a rich foundation and ensures nothing is too greasy down the line.

Step 4: Build the Flavorful Sauce

Now comes the fun part: sprinkle in your taco seasoning, then stir in the diced tomatoes with green chiles, beef broth, tomato paste, and the softened cream cheese. Let everything bubble gently for 2–3 minutes until the cream cheese fully melts and the sauce becomes beautifully creamy and cohesive. This step is what truly differentiates Taco Spaghetti and makes it crave-worthy.

Step 5: Combine and Make it Cheesy

With the flavorful sauce ready, remove the skillet from the heat. Add in your cooked spaghetti and a generous handful of shredded cheese. Toss everything together until the noodles are thoroughly coated and the cheese is melt-in-your-mouth delicious with every twirl.

Step 6: Garnish and Serve

Finish it all off with a sprinkling of fresh cilantro if you like an herbal kick, and serve immediately while everything is rich, gooey, and warm. Get ready for happy, satisfied faces at your table!

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

If you find yourself with extra Taco Spaghetti (lucky you!), simply let it cool to room temperature, then transfer it to an airtight container and pop it in the fridge. It’ll keep beautifully for up to 3 days, making lunches and dinners extra easy.

Freezing

Taco Spaghetti freezes surprisingly well. Portion it into freezer-safe containers, making sure everything is tightly sealed. Pop it in the freezer for up to two months. When you’re ready for a quick meal, just thaw overnight in the fridge.

Reheating

To reheat, simply microwave individual servings or warm larger portions gently in a skillet over low-medium heat, adding a splash of broth or water if needed to loosen things up. Stir occasionally and heat until it’s piping hot and the cheese is creamy again—practically as perfect as the first time around.

FAQs

Can I use a different type of pasta?

Absolutely! While spaghetti gives this dish its signature look and twirl, you can swap in rotini, penne, or any pasta shape you love. Just cook to al dente before adding to the sauce.

What proteins work best for Taco Spaghetti?

Ground beef is the classic choice, but ground turkey, chicken, or even plant-based crumbles work deliciously. The taco seasoning and creamy sauce make this recipe very flexible and forgiving.

Can I make Taco Spaghetti in advance?

Yes! You can prep the sauce and spaghetti separately up to a day ahead. Just give everything a quick toss and gentle reheat before serving—add a bit of extra cheese if you like for a fresh gooey finish.

How spicy is this dish?

The spice level really depends on your taco seasoning and the diced tomatoes with green chiles you choose. For less heat, select a mild seasoning and tomatoes without extra chiles; for a kick, go bold!

Is Taco Spaghetti gluten-free?

It can be! Swap regular pasta for your favorite gluten-free noodles, and double-check your taco seasoning to make sure it has no hidden gluten. Everything else in the recipe is naturally gluten-free.

Ingredients

Scale

For the Taco Spaghetti:

  • 2 tbsp olive oil or butter
  • 1/2 onion (diced)
  • 2 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 1 1/2 lbs ground beef (or turkey, plant-based crumbles)
  • 1 packet taco seasoning
  • 10 oz diced tomatoes with green chiles
  • 1 1/2 cups beef broth
  • 3 tbsp tomato paste
  • 3 oz cream cheese (softened)
  • 12 oz spaghetti (cooked al dente)
  • 1 1/2 cups shredded cheese (cheddar, Mexican blend, etc.)
  • Cilantro for garnish (optional)

Instructions

  1. Cook the Spaghetti: Cook spaghetti according to package until al dente. Drain and set aside.
  2. Sauté Onion and Garlic: In a skillet, sauté onion in olive oil until soft, 3-4 mins. Add garlic and cook for 1 min longer.
  3. Cook the Meat: Add ground beef and cook until no longer pink, 5-7 mins. Drain excess fat.
  4. Add Seasonings and Sauce: Stir in taco seasoning, diced tomatoes, broth, tomato paste, and cream cheese. Cook for 2-3 mins until the cream cheese melts.
  5. Combine Ingredients: Remove from heat and toss with cooked spaghetti and shredded cheese until fully coated.
  6. Garnish and Serve: Garnish with cilantro if desired. Serve immediately.
